Book Dining Reservations

If you have multiple days you need dining reservations for, you will want to plan to log in each day until you’ve secured all your desired reservations.

Dining reservations typically open at 6AM Pacific Time, 60 days ahead on the calendar. Occasionally more unique or seasonal dining offerings don’t “drop” right on time, so if you don’t see any reservation times for a restaurant you want, check back later.

Book Magical Extras

Along with dining reservations, you can also schedule extras such as Bibbidi Bobbidi Boutique as well as Droid and Light Saber Building.

We suggest morning (9:00-10:00-ish) slots for Bibbidi Bobbidi so you can get some rope drop rides done, but then have all day to enjoy your little one’s dress up day.

Stroller and Scooter rentals

If you need rentals, now is the time to book these.

We suggest a stroller for any child under the age of 8. (Or older, if they can fit!) Walking in Disneyland is no joke and even if your child hasn’t been in a stroller in years, having a place to let their feet rest from the hotel is very needed, especially after multiple days in the park.

Similarly, motorized scooters are also very valuable for anyone with mobility issues, back or knee pain, or those who could use a rest from walking around the park. Scooters must be operated by someone 18 or older, if someone under that age has mobility issues you may need to push a wheelchair or use a knee scooter instead.

We like renting from One Stop Mobility, it is located on the ground level of the Camelot Inn and Suites and you can either pick up or it can be delivered to your hotel. You can request a rental on their website, then they will call you for payment. Your reservation is not secured until a payment is made.
